Well, enabling the doc filtering is a one-time task and I wouldn't say it's for nothing. The problem I see with those version-less POM snippets is that users just use them as is, without further thought. Nobody is going to read each and every doc page, people do some googling to find a solution for their task, grab the XML bits of interest and expect their builds to work. That is to say I believe this single page where we recommend to lock down the plugin version will easily be overlooked. From JIRA and IRC I can't fight the feeling that the practice of locking down plugin versions is still not too common among users so I believe it's valuable to promote this practice by having all our docs demonstrate it.
Last but not least, there are plans to remove auto-versioning for POM plugins in future Maven versions. That means version-less plugin blocks in the POM will be rejected as an invalid model, i.e. the example snippets will not only be bad practice, they will not work at all. If users already fill JIRA tickets for outdated plugin versions in the examples, I would imagine they do the same for non-working examples as well...
